Janez Puhar
Summary
Janez Puhar is a human[1]. He was born in Kranj[2]. He was born on August 26, 1814[3]. He died in Kranj[4]. He died on August 7, 1864[5]. He worked as a photographer[6], writer[7], painter[8], poet[9], and inventor[10]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(7 views/month, #7,294 of 1,000,298).[11]
